City appeal rejected

MANCHESTER City centre back Vincent Kompany will serve a four-match ban after the FA dismissed his appeal yesterday against the red card he was shown in last weekend's defeat by Manchester United. The club's influential captain was sent off just 12 minutes into Sunday's FA Cup third round match for a clumsy two-footed challenge on United winger Nani and the holders were beaten 2-3 in a thrilling game. "Kompany will serve a four-match suspension with immediate effect," the FA said in a statement. "The suspension consists of a statutory three-match suspension for serious foul play plus one additional game given this is Kompany's second dismissal of the season." City coach Roberto Mancini had been confident of winning the appeal.
